How Professional Cleaning Addresses Every Surface After Renovation Work

Got It Maid Cleaning handles the full scope of post-renovation cleanup, starting with debris removal—disposing of packaging, cutting scraps, and fasteners left behind by trades. Construction dust removal involves vacuuming all surfaces, including behind appliances, inside cabinets, along baseboards, and within window frames where particulate accumulates. Residue cleanup targets adhesive marks from protective films, paint overspray on glass and tile, caulk smears on fixtures, and grout haze on newly installed surfaces.

Finished surfaces receive detailed treatment: hardwood and tile floors are cleaned without harsh chemicals that damage sealants, stainless steel appliances are polished to remove fingerprints and dust, and bathroom fixtures are scrubbed to eliminate mineral deposits and construction grime. Window cleaning includes tracks, sills, and glass on both sides, ensuring natural light enters without obstruction. The observable result is a space where every surface looks and feels clean—no dust clouds when opening drawers, no residue on counters, no streaks blocking views.

Why Indoor Air Quality and Presentation Matter After Construction Work

Improving indoor cleanliness, air quality, and final presentation after construction work protects both health and investment. Construction dust contains silica, drywall particulate, and wood fibers that recirculate through HVAC systems if not fully removed, causing respiratory irritation and coating ductwork over time. Remodeling activity and property upgrades common throughout Central Oregon communities create repeated exposure to these particulates, making thorough post-construction cleaning essential for safe occupancy.

  • Vacuuming all flooring, including under appliances and inside closets, to remove settled dust
  • Wiping cabinet interiors, shelving, and drawer boxes to eliminate sawdust and debris
  • Cleaning tile grout, window tracks, and baseboards where residue accumulates during finishing work
  • Polishing fixtures, hardware, and glass surfaces to remove film and restore shine
  • Detailing ventilation registers and light fixtures common in Three Rivers remodels to prevent dust recirculation
